Assala Energy is a dynamic Oil and Gas Exploration and Production company committed to the sustainable development of its assets in Gabon. We value a collaborative approach, promote diversity, and prioritize safety and integrity in all our operations.

We are looking for a Group Projects and Engineering Manager to oversee major above-ground project activities in Gabon. In this capacity, you will be responsible for ensuring project success from concept to execution, providing technical expertise, and aligning projects with business objectives.

Your responsibilities will include, but not be limited to:

  • Develop project business cases and evaluate options to meet requirements.
  • Ensure appropriate engineering work is completed for AFE reviews.
  • Review and approve detailed design requirements, engineering deliverables, and schedules.
  • Oversee subcontracted engineering scopes to ensure compliance.
  • Implement effective and integrated project execution strategies.
  • Work closely with the project management and engineering teams in the subsidiaries and ensure proper execution of the job within the specified scope
  • Identify and address potential project risks affecting cost and schedule.
  • Support corporate activities such as insurance processes, abandonment costs, and performance reviews.
  • Manage engineering activities to support Assala Energy yearly corporate activities
(insurances process, abandonment costs, business performance review,…)
  • Leverage technical expertise to support pre-project planning and new business initiatives.
  • Develop and oversee Opex/Capex project plans to achieve long-term business goals, implementing tools to track subsidiary project performance and drive improvements.
  • Ensure technical assurance for all Gabon surface projects, covering budget, planning, and resource allocation.
  • Lead the management of Assala’s GHG database and implement advanced field monitoring technologies for fugitive emissions detection and leak repair.
  • Serve as the technical authority for Assala’s Asset Integrity and Pipeline Management, guiding both short- and long-term strategies.
  • Uphold Assala Group’s process safety and project management policies, ensuring compliance and best practices.
Requirements
  • Master’s degree in Mechanical Engineering.
  • Chartered Engineer qualification.
  • 15+ years of experience in Process/Petrochemicals and onshore/offshore oil & gas sectors.
  • Expertise in technical management for large-scale projects, asset operations, integrity management, process safety, commissioning and decommissioning.
  • Exceptional written and verbal communication skills in English.
  • Proficiency in French is a plus.
  • Strong technical background in engineering and project management.
  • Proven leadership skills.
  • Ability to identify and address project risks and issues.
  • Capability to develop and implement long-term business strategies.
  • Understanding of process safety and project management policies.
